在企业信息化浪潮中,不同数据库系统间的迁移愈发普遍。数据库转换工具成为解决兼容性与数据迁移难题的得力助手。那么,数据库转换工具怎么用?接下来为你详细介绍。
为什么需要数据库转换工具
手动迁移数据库困难重重。不同数据库的 SQL 语法、数据类型和函数存在差异,手动修改 SQL 语句耗时且易出错;处理不当易导致数据丢失或格式错误;对于大型数据库,手动迁移效率低下。而数据库转换工具以自动化方式,降低人为失误,提升迁移效率与安全性。
使用数据库转换工具前要了解的准备工作
很多人在使用数据库转换工具时,只关注“工具能不能用”,而忽视了迁移前的准备。实际上,迁移的成功与否往往取决于前期规划。
在使用前,建议注意以下几点:
-梳理数据库对象范围:确认是否需要同步视图、存储过程、触发器、索引等结构,部分工具只处理表结构与数据,需提前规划。
-检查编码与时区:MySQL、Oracle、SQL Server 等数据库对字符集与时区处理方式不同,未统一可能造成中文乱码或时间偏移。
-预估数据量与转换时间:大体量数据库应分批迁移或启用断点续传机制,避免中断导致的数据不完整。
-提前准备测试环境:不要直接在生产环境迁移,应先在测试环境中完整验证迁移结果。

数据库转换工具怎么用
1. 选择合适工具
挑选适合自身需求的数据库转换工具意义重大。市面上如栎偲 SQL 语句转换工具,能支持多种数据库间 SQL 语句转换。依据源数据库和目标数据库类型,选择具备自动化转换、语法兼容、数据一致性保证等功能的工具。
2.安装和配置
安装工具后,按提示进行配置。选择源数据库和目标数据库类型,工具会据此自动设定转换规则。比如从 MySQL 迁移到 Oracle,工具会按 Oracle 语法标准调整 SQL 语句。
3.导入源数据
多数数据库转换工具支持批量导入数据库结构和 SQL 语句。可从数据库导出 SQL 脚本,或连接源数据库导入结构和数据。部分工具还支持直接连接实时提取,省去手动导出的麻烦。
4.执行转换
导入数据和 SQL 语句后,启动转换。工具自动分析语句差异,进行语法和数据格式转换。像 MySQL 数据类型会自动转换为 Oracle 或 SQL Server 的等效类型。
5.导出结果
转换完成,工具提供转换后的 SQL 语句和数据库结构,可导出为脚本文件,用于目标数据库导入执行。还可按需修改优化,确保能在目标数据库顺利运行。
6.测试验证
迁移后的数据库需充分测试,验证转换后数据和 SQL 语句在目标数据库的兼容性与准确性。尽管工具简化了迁移工作,但最终测试必不可少。
避免迁移后性能下降的实用建议
迁移完成并不代表工作结束。不同数据库在索引策略、执行计划优化等方面差异较大,若不调整,性能可能明显下降。
建议在迁移后重点关注以下几个方面:
-重建索引与统计信息:迁移过程可能导致索引丢失或统计信息不准确,需要重新生成。
-核对自增列与主键约束:某些数据库的自增逻辑不同,应人工检查主键配置。
-逐步上线与回滚机制:在初期可并行运行新旧数据库,确保一旦出现兼容性问题能及时回退。
总之,面对复杂的数据库迁移任务,掌握数据库转换工具怎么用是关键。但比“怎么用”更重要的,是“用前准备”和“用后验证”。
选对工具、规划周全、测试充分,才能让迁移过程平稳可控。栎偲 SQL 语句转换工具等能助力企业高效、安全地完成跨数据库迁移,让系统升级更轻松、更有保障。